Hey, so i thought this would be the best place to ask.

i'm going to the Caribbean next month and wanted to get a camera that can take under water pictures, i don't want any thing fancy or too expensive so i was wondering if any of you had experience with that or recommendations?

Panasonic FT10 (Being replaced with an FT20)

 

Olympus TG-320

 

Olympus TG-810 (More rugged model, 10m waterproof, better locks)

 

If you do want to go for the top of the waterproof range. The Panasonic FT3 is good, being replaced with an FT4. Nikon AW100 also has good image quality, but is less solid then the Panasonic. Not as bulky though.

 

Stay away from Fuji waterproof, they suck, they will leak. Also Canon, they are overpriced and look like shit.
